Mark A. Black
2016
In 2016, Mark A. Black earned a total compensation of $8M as Executive Vice President at Acuity Brands, a 20% decrease compared to previous year.
Compensation breakdown
Change in Pension Value and Nonqualified Deferred Compensation Earnings | $4,047,509 |
---|---|
Non-Equity Incentive Plan | $2,000,000 |
Option Awards | $499,983 |
Salary | $451,250 |
Stock Awards | $1,000,141 |
Other | $9,645 |
Total | $8,008,528 |
Black received $4M of change in pension value and nonqualified deferred compensation earnings, accounting for 51% of the total pay in 2016.
Black also received $2M in non-equity incentive plan, $500K in option awards, $451.3K in salary, $1M in stock awards and $9.6K in other compensation.
